Both of those Ascorbyl Tetraisopalmitate and Ethyl Ascorbic Acid are common derivatives of Vitamin C Utilized in skincare formulations, but they have unique Homes which make them ideal for different skin issues and formulations.

1. Ascorbyl Tetraisopalmitate:
Solubility: Oil-soluble
Stability: Highly steady; less vulnerable to oxidation when compared to pure Vitamin C
Penetration: Its oil-soluble character makes it possible for it to penetrate deeper to the skin, reaching the lipid layer for Increased effectiveness.
Principal Rewards:
Potent antioxidant motion
Stimulates collagen production
Reduces hyperpigmentation and evens pores and skin tone
Supplies anti-growing older Positive aspects by smoothing fantastic lines and wrinkles
Fewer irritating and a lot more ideal for delicate pores and skin varieties
Use: Prevalent in anti-growing older and brightening serums, creams, and sunscreens.
2. Ethyl Ascorbic Acid:
Solubility: Water-soluble
Steadiness: Moderately secure when compared with pure ascorbic acid; much more secure than L-ascorbic acid but significantly less secure than Ascorbyl Tetraisopalmitate.
Penetration: Being a h2o-soluble kind, it really works effectively in hydrophilic environments and is powerful within the higher levels from the pores and skin.
Major Benefits:
Solid brightening effects by inhibiting melanin creation
Effective antioxidant that safeguards versus totally free radicals
Supports collagen synthesis, endorsing firmness and elasticity
Lightens darkish spots and increases skin Ascorbyl Tetraisopalmitate tone
Utilization: Commonly found in brightening serums, lightweight formulations, and h2o-centered merchandise.
Vital Distinctions:
Solubility: Ascorbyl Tetraisopalmitate is oil-soluble, rendering it suitable for oil-based mostly formulation and further pores and skin penetration, whereas Ethyl Ascorbic Acid is water-soluble, perfect for lightweight, water-primarily based products and solutions.
Stability: Ascorbyl Tetraisopalmitate tends to be a lot more steady, particularly in extensive-time period formulations, while Ethyl Ascorbic Acid is more stable than pure Vitamin C but can even now degrade after some time.
Pores and skin Sensitivity: Ascorbyl Tetraisopalmitate is normally gentler and not as likely to cause irritation, although Ethyl Ascorbic Acid is ideal for a Ethyl Ascorbic Acid lot of skin sorts but could possibly be a bit a lot more irritating for extremely sensitive pores and skin.
Summary:
Both equally Ascorbyl Tetraisopalmitate and Ethyl Ascorbic Acid offer outstanding Rewards as Vitamin C derivatives, but They're selected based on formulation needs. Ascorbyl Tetraisopalmitate is perfect for deeper penetration and oil-based products, though Ethyl Ascorbic Acid will work properly in water-based products which has a target brightening and antioxidant safety.
